Embarking on Infertility: Fertility Treatments Explained

Infertility may be a challenging journey, leaving couples navigating a range of emotions. Fortunately, there are multiple fertility treatments available to help families achieve their dream of parenthood.

One common strategy is In Vitro Fertilization (IVF), where eggs are impregnated by sperm in a laboratory. This technique then involves inserting the resulting embryos into the intended parent's uterus.

Alternatively, intrauterine insemination (IUI) presents a less complicated option. During IUI, selected sperm are carefully placed into the womb during ovulation.

Beyond these primary treatments, there are alternative options available, such as medication to enhance ovulation or surgery to address underlying problems.

It's important to meet a healthcare provider to assess the best treatment plan for your individual situation. They can provide personalized guidance and support throughout your family-building process.

Navigating Infertility: Cutting-Edge Solutions

The journey through infertility can be emotionally and physically challenging. Thankfully, advancements in medical technology have paved the way for innovative treatment options that offer hope to countless individuals and couples desiring to build their families. Including assisted reproductive technologies like in vitro fertilization (IVF) to less invasive procedures such as intrauterine insemination (IUI), there is a growing variety of solutions tailored to address the specific causes of infertility. These treatments often involve a team of specialists, including reproductive endocrinologists, embryologists, and genetic counselors, who provide comprehensive support throughout the process.

  • Furthermore, emerging therapies such as egg freezing and preimplantation genetic testing (PGT) are expanding the possibilities for patients facing infertility challenges. These groundbreaking techniques offer increased control over fertility, enabling couples to plan their families with greater precision and peace of mind.
